The Duality of Gatsby: Literary Brilliance and Problematic Values

Fitzgerald’s prose in The Great Gatsby still takes my breath away – that luminous description of Daisy’s voice “full of money,” the haunting green light at the end of dock, the way time itself seems to dissolve during Gatsby’s reunion with Daisy. The novel operates like a perfectly tuned instrument, each sentence vibrating with layered meaning. That final passage about “boats against the current” remains one of literature’s most quoted metaphors for the human condition.

Yet rereading it as an adult, I can’t unsee what teenage me missed – how Daisy Buchanan exists primarily as an object of male desire, her personality flattened into a symbol of Gatsby’s aspirations. Feminist critics have long noted how she’s denied interiority, her famous response to learning her daughter is a girl (“I hope she’ll be a fool – that’s the best thing a girl can be in this world”) serving more as social commentary than authentic character development. Tom Buchanan struts through scenes with his “cruel body” and casual racism, embodying patriarchal privilege without meaningful critique from the narrative voice.

Goodreads reveals the modern reader divide – five-star reviews praising the novel’s poetic language sit alongside one-star dismissals calling it “a celebration of toxic masculinity.” One college student’s comment particularly resonates: “We’re told this book captures the American Dream, but whose dream? Rich white men chasing unattainable women?” The tension between Fitzgerald’s technical mastery and his dated gender politics creates legitimate discomfort for contemporary audiences, especially when taught as unquestioned literature canon.

What fascinates me isn’t whether Gatsby is ‘good’ or ‘bad’ – that binary misses the point – but how its artistic merits coexist with perspectives that feel increasingly alien. The same passages that dazzle with metaphorical richness can simultaneously make modern readers cringe. This duality makes the novel particularly valuable for discussion precisely because it resists easy categorization, forcing us to engage critically rather than consume passively.

Perhaps the green light’s true power lies in how it symbolizes different things to different generations – for Fitzgerald’s era, the elusive American Dream; for today’s readers, maybe the challenge of reconciling artistic greatness with evolving social values. The boats keep beating against that current, but the shoreline keeps changing.

Fitzgerald’s Haunted Vision: Between Timelessness and Timebound Truths

That letter Fitzgerald wrote about Gatsby’s ‘hauntedness’ lingers in my mind like the green light at the end of Daisy’s dock. He wasn’t just crafting a Jazz Age melodrama—he was bottling a very specific existential tremor, the kind that surfaces when you realize your brightest dreams might be built on rotten foundations. This explains why Gatsby’s parties feel simultaneously electric and empty, why Nick’s narration thrums with equal parts wonder and unease.

The 1920s context matters profoundly here. When Fitzgerald describes Daisy’s voice being ‘full of money,’ he’s crystallizing an entire era’s collision between old wealth and new aspirations. Women had just won the vote, Prohibition turned drinking into rebellion, and the stock market’s artificial glitter masked deep inequalities. Gatsby’s obsession with reinventing himself mirrors America’s own identity crisis during this period—that tension between who we were, who we pretended to be, and who we might become.

Yet this historical framing also highlights where contemporary readers might bristle. The novel’s treatment of Myrtle Wilson—a working-class woman punished brutally for desiring upward mobility—feels particularly jarring through modern feminist lenses. Jordan Baker’s athletic independence gets undercut by her casual dishonesty. Even Daisy, for all her privilege, remains trapped in what feminist critic Leslie Fiedler called ‘the golden girl’ archetype—less a person than a symbol of unattainable ideals.

What fascinates me is how Fitzgerald himself seemed aware of these limitations. His letters reveal an author haunted not just by personal demons, but by the impossibility of fully transcending one’s cultural moment. The ‘hauntedness’ he engineered into Gatsby’s world wasn’t merely aesthetic—it was an honest admission that every generation’s dreams carry the fingerprints of their particular time. This might be why the novel still resonates: not despite its dated elements, but because it so nakedly exposes how even our most transcendent longings remain tethered to flawed human contexts.

Perhaps this explains why Gatsby survives classroom debates where other classics falter. Its very imperfections—the racial stereotypes, the gendered power dynamics—become teachable moments about how literature both reflects and challenges its era. When Lucy in Moxie rails against the book, she’s not wrong about its problematic aspects. But the deeper magic of Fitzgerald’s haunted masterpiece lies in how it invites us to hold two truths simultaneously: that art can be profoundly of its time, yet speak across generations precisely by acknowledging those limitations.

Teaching Gatsby to a New Generation

The question isn’t whether The Great Gatsby deserves its place in the literary canon—that much seems settled. The real challenge lies in making Fitzgerald’s Jazz Age masterpiece resonate with students who see more of Tom Buchanan’s entitlement than Jay Gatsby’s romantic idealism in their own world. Recent surveys show only 38% of Gen Z students report enjoying assigned classics, with many citing outdated social values as their primary barrier to engagement.

Some educators have found success by pairing Gatsby with contemporary texts like Moxie. One high school teacher in Oregon structures her unit as a debate: students must defend either keeping Gatsby on the syllabus or replacing it with modern alternatives, using textual evidence from both sources. The approach honors the novel’s literary merit while acknowledging its problematic elements—Daisy’s shallow characterization, the casual racism in Wolfsheim’s portrayal, the glorification of obsessive love.

What emerges from these classrooms isn’t a dismissal of Gatsby’s brilliance, but a more nuanced appreciation. Students begin to see the green light not just as a pretty metaphor, but as part of a larger conversation about how we romanticize unreachable goals. They critique the Buchanans’ privilege while recognizing Fitzgerald’s own critique of it. Most importantly, they learn to engage with classics not as sacred texts but as living documents that still have things to teach us—if we’re willing to ask the right questions.

The solution might lie in what one teacher called ‘the annotated syllabus approach.’ Before studying Gatsby, students examine the cultural context of the 1920s alongside modern gender studies concepts. They read Fitzgerald’s letters about hauntedness alongside feminist critiques of Daisy’s characterization. The goal isn’t to condemn the novel through contemporary lens, but to map where its timeless themes and period-specific limitations intersect.

Perhaps what Gatsby needs in our classrooms isn’t less attention, but more—more context, more conversation, more willingness to sit with its contradictions. As one student put it after a particularly heated debate, ‘It’s not that the book is bad. It’s that we’re finally reading it the way adults instead of being told what to think about it.’ That shift—from passive reception to active engagement—might be what saves Gatsby for future generations.

The Standard Script in Education’s Theater

Every educator knows the rhythm by heart. The curtain rises when final grades are posted, and the same predictable scenes begin to unfold. First comes the data challenge – emails demanding precise calculations to justify a B+ instead of an A-. Then enters the responsibility shuffle, where students recite variations of “the instructions weren’t clear” despite syllabus annotations and weekly reminders. The final act typically features emotional crescendos about unfair treatment or personal circumstances that should warrant exceptions.

This three-act grievance play runs so frequently that most faculty members develop what psychologists call anticipatory defensiveness. We brace ourselves before opening certain emails, our fingers already forming practiced responses in the air. The National Survey of Postsecondary Faculty reveals that 83% of grade disputes follow this identical narrative arc, creating what one study participant described as “feedback fatigue” – that particular exhaustion from repeating the same explanations to different faces each semester.

What makes this pattern particularly draining isn’t the occasional justified concern, but the ritualized nature of these exchanges. Like actors in an educational melodrama, both parties often slip into predetermined roles. Students perform their lines about unclear expectations, while educators recite policy paragraphs from memory. The real conversation about learning gets buried beneath these stock characters.

Consider the backstage mechanics of this dynamic. When students approach grading conflicts with a fixed mindset (as Carol Dweck’s research identifies), they view critical feedback as personal indictment rather than growth opportunity. Simultaneously, faculty develop cognitive shortcuts – what behavioral economists call heuristics – that prepare us to expect certain types of resistance. These mental models become so ingrained that we sometimes hear arguments students haven’t actually made, our brains filling in anticipated complaints before they’re voiced.

Here’s an uncomfortable truth this pattern reveals: our educational systems often train students how to dispute evaluations more effectively than how to learn from them. The very structures meant to ensure grading fairness – detailed rubrics, percentage breakdowns, policy documentation – can unintentionally foster transactional thinking about learning. When a chemistry major spends more energy calculating how many points each assignment contributes to their final grade than engaging with chemical bonding concepts, we’ve created what one provost termed “the GPA economy.”

Yet within this well-worn groove of academic disputes lies an opportunity. By recognizing these predictable patterns, we gain power to reshape them. The next time your inbox pings with a grade inquiry, try this simple awareness exercise:

  1. Pause before responding to identify which “act” of the standard script you’re witnessing
  2. Note any automatic assumptions forming about the student’s motives
  3. Consider one question that might redirect the conversation from grievance to growth

This isn’t about dismissing legitimate concerns, but about disrupting the unproductive cycles that leave both educators and students feeling unheard. Because when we step off the stage of this familiar drama, we create space for more authentic dialogues about learning – the kind that happened that unexpected November.

Rebuilding the Communication Infrastructure

The moment we recognize how cognitive biases distort grade disputes, we face a practical challenge: constructing alternative pathways. Traditional academic feedback systems often resemble courtroom dramas – adversarial, procedural, and emotionally draining for both parties. What if we redesigned this infrastructure using psychological insights and linguistic precision?

The Three-Step Dispute Resolution Method

Step 1: Fact-Finding Without Finger-Pointing
Instead of beginning with defensive positions (“Your references were inadequate”), reframe using observational language (“I noticed three citations weren’t properly formatted”). This separates the work from the worker, allowing students to save face while addressing deficiencies. Stanford’s Center for Teaching and Learning found this approach reduces defensive reactions by 62%.

Step 2: Mapping the Expectation Gap
Create a simple two-column table together – left side listing rubric requirements, right side showing where the submission diverged. This visual mediation tool transforms abstract complaints into concrete comparisons. A community college in Oregon reported 78% fewer grade appeals after implementing this joint analysis technique.

Step 3: Co-Creating Recovery Pathways
Rather than unilateral concessions (“You can rewrite this paper”), offer structured choices (“Option A: Revise this section with additional sources by Friday; Option B: Apply these concepts to a new case study next week”). This preserves academic standards while honoring student agency. The key lies in what University of Michigan researchers call “dignity-preserving alternatives.”

Mid-Semester Calibration Checkpoints

Strategic timing prevents end-term crises. Schedule three intentional touchpoints:

  1. Week 3 Diagnostic
    Distribute an anonymous “Understanding Check” asking students to paraphrase assignment expectations in their own words. This reveals interpretation gaps early, like the anthropology professor who discovered 40% of students misread a key term.
  2. Week 7 Progress Audit
    Have students submit a bullet-point list evaluating their own work against the rubric. The act of self-assessment surfaces discrepancies before they solidify. A chemistry department found this reduces last-minute grade negotiations by half.
  3. Week 11 Preview
    Share a redacted sample of strong/weak submissions with identifying details removed. This demystifies grading criteria more effectively than any rubric explanation. One English department calls this “showing our work” like math teachers do.

Template Toolkit for Sustainable Communication

The Growth-Oriented Feedback Email

  1. Observation: “Your analysis covered X well but didn’t develop Y” (specific, neutral)
  2. Connection: “This relates to our Module 3 discussion about…” (contextualizes)
  3. Invitation: “Let’s explore how to strengthen this before the next assignment” (forward-looking)
  4. Options: “Available Tuesday 2-4 or Wednesday 9-11 to discuss” (structured flexibility)

The Regrade Request Response Framework

  • Acknowledge: “I appreciate you caring enough to seek clarification”
  • Educate: “Here’s how problems A, B, C affected the evaluation”
  • Empower: “What specific element would you like us to re-examine together?”
  • Boundary: “Our policy permits reconsideration within 7 days of return”

These tools work because they replace cyclical arguments with recursive learning – what aviation trainers call “debriefing culture.” When Northwestern University piloted similar frameworks, faculty reported spending 37% less time on grade disputes while student satisfaction with feedback quality rose by 29 percentage points.

The infrastructure isn’t about lowering standards, but about building guardrails against predictable cognitive derailments. Like traffic engineers designing roads accounting for human error, we’re creating systems that anticipate how minds actually process criticism. What begins as damage control evolves into a continuous improvement ecosystem – one email, one conversation, one calibrated checkpoint at a time.

The Dynamic Relationship Between Education and Independent Thinking

The most common misconception about education is that it’s merely a transfer of information from teacher to student. This one-way model, where knowledge flows like water from a faucet into an empty vessel, fails to account for what actually happens in meaningful learning experiences. Real education isn’t about passive absorption—it’s an active dance between acquiring knowledge and developing the capacity to think for oneself.

Traditional education systems often operate on this linear assumption: teach facts first, critical thinking later. The problem becomes evident when we meet graduates who can recite textbook passages but struggle to form original opinions about current events. Their education provided information without cultivating the tools to process it independently. This gap explains why some highly educated individuals still fall for misinformation or fail to adapt to new challenges.

The alternative is understanding education and independent thinking as mutually reinforcing elements in a continuous cycle. Quality education provides the raw materials—facts, concepts, and methods—while independent thinking transforms these materials into personal understanding and practical applications. In turn, this processed knowledge informs further educational pursuits, creating an upward spiral of intellectual growth.

Psychological research supports this bidirectional model. A University of Chicago study observed two groups of students learning scientific concepts. The first group received traditional lectures, while the second engaged in structured questioning sessions where they had to challenge and defend ideas. When tested months later, the questioning group retained 35% more information and demonstrated superior ability to apply concepts to novel problems. Their education had equipped them not just with knowledge, but with the thinking skills to use it.

This interplay manifests in three observable ways:

  1. Foundation Building: Education supplies the vocabulary and frameworks that make independent analysis possible. One can’t critically evaluate economic theories without first understanding basic principles.
  2. Skill Development: Through guided practice—like Socratic seminars or open-ended projects—education trains the mental muscles of evaluation, synthesis, and creation.
  3. Confidence Cultivation: As students experience success in independent reasoning, they develop the intellectual courage to tackle increasingly complex challenges.

The implications are profound. Schools that prioritize this symbiotic relationship produce learners who don’t just know things—they know how to know. These individuals approach new information with healthy skepticism and creative potential, recognizing that education isn’t about collecting answers but refining the questions. They understand that facts may become obsolete, but the ability to think independently remains their most durable asset.

What makes this model particularly relevant today is its resilience in the face of information overload. In an era where facts are instantly accessible but context is scarce, the premium shifts from memorization to discernment. The students who thrive will be those whose education taught them not what to think, but how to think—and more importantly, how to keep thinking when the textbook doesn’t have the answers.

The Educator’s Playbook: Cultivating Independent Minds

The most profound moments in education often happen when a student’s eyes light up with that ‘aha’ look – not because they’ve memorized the right answer, but because they’ve discovered how to think through a problem. This is where true learning begins to take root. For educators aiming to nurture independent thinking, the classroom becomes both a laboratory and a playground for cognitive development.

Seven Principles for Thoughtful Classrooms

1. The Right to Be Wrong Principle
Creating an environment where incorrect answers are treated as valuable stepping stones rather than failures. A physics teacher might celebrate a student’s miscalculation of projectile motion: “Your approach contained three brilliant insights before the slip – let’s isolate those.”

2. Question Storming
Unlike brainstorming answers, this technique has students generate only questions about a topic. A history class studying the French Revolution might produce: “Why did the peasants trust the bourgeoisie?” “How might Louis XVI have avoided the guillotine?” The process values inquiry over conclusions.

3. The Disruptive Primary Source
Before teaching standard interpretations, expose students to raw materials. Literature students encountering Shakespeare might first analyze the First Folio’s original punctuation before modern editors’ interpretations.

4. Cognitive Apprenticeship
Make thinking visible. A chemistry teacher might work through an unfamiliar problem aloud, verbalizing their reasoning: “I’m noticing the reaction rate doesn’t match the expected… perhaps the temperature…”

5. The Perspective Switch
Regularly shift analytical lenses. An economics case study could be examined through Marxist, Keynesian, and behavioral psychology frameworks in succession.

6. Structured Controversy
Assign students to argue positions they personally disagree with. Debating “colonialism benefited developing nations” forces engagement with uncomfortable evidence.

7. The Empty Syllabus
Leave 20% of course content for student co-creation. A biology class might vote to deep-dive into CRISPR ethics after covering genetics basics.

Measuring What Matters

The Critical Thinking Growth Matrix tracks development across four dimensions:

  1. Question Quality – From factual (“When did WWII end?”) to conceptual (“How do we define ‘ending’ for global conflicts?”)
  2. Assumption Awareness – Identifying implicit biases in sources and personal thinking
  3. Perspective Flexibility – Ability to synthesize opposing viewpoints
  4. Metacognition – Monitoring and adjusting one’s own thinking processes

Teachers can use simple rubrics for each dimension, providing students with clear developmental milestones rather than letter grades.

When Structure Strangles Thought

The cautionary tale of Ms. Thompson’s literature class demonstrates how good intentions can backfire. Her meticulously planned 55-minute sessions included:

  • 5 min: Journal prompt
  • 10 min: Guided discussion
  • 15 min: Group activity
  • 10 min: Presentation
  • 5 min: Reflection

While organized, this left no room for spontaneous exploration when students became fascinated by an unplanned theme. The breakthrough came when she replaced two weekly sessions with “Thinking Time” – open periods where students directed inquiry based on current interests.

Independent thinking isn’t about abandoning structure, but about creating frameworks flexible enough for authentic intellectual exploration. As one reformed teacher noted: “I stopped being the gatekeeper of knowledge and became a fellow traveler in discovery.”

Developing Independent Thinking as a Learner

The classroom environment can only take us so far in cultivating independent thought. True intellectual autonomy emerges when we take personal responsibility for shaping our cognitive processes. This section explores practical strategies for learners to develop critical thinking skills beyond formal education settings, focusing on three transformative techniques: the three-color note-taking method, reverse debate training, and a self-assessment framework.

Three-Color Note-Taking: A System for Active Engagement

Traditional note-taking often becomes an exercise in passive transcription. The three-color method disrupts this pattern by forcing continuous interaction with material. Here’s how it works:

  • Blue ink records factual information exactly as presented (lecture points, textbook quotes)
  • Red ink documents your immediate reactions (questions, contradictions, personal connections)
  • Green ink synthesizes both into original insights (patterns, alternative interpretations)

This approach mirrors the cognitive journey from comprehension to analysis to creation. A biology student might use blue for “mitochondria are the powerhouse of the cell,” red for “but why don’t neurons have more mitochondria despite high energy needs?” and green for “perhaps different energy management strategies evolved in neural vs muscle tissues.”

Reverse Debate: Strengthening Mental Flexibility

We naturally defend positions we agree with. Reverse debate trains us to articulate opposing viewpoints with equal vigor:

  1. Choose a controversial topic in your field
  2. Research arguments for your instinctive position
  3. Then spend equal time developing the strongest possible case for the opposite view
  4. Finally, write a synthesis acknowledging strengths in both perspectives

When engineering students debate “renewable vs nuclear energy,” those predisposed to renewables must argue for nuclear’s reliability and energy density. This builds intellectual humility – recognizing good arguments exist beyond our initial biases.

Self-Assessment: Mapping Your Thinking Journey

Independent thinking flourishes with honest self-reflection. Use this monthly checklist to track progress:

Critical Thinking Indicators

  • Identified underlying assumptions in 3+ arguments
  • Changed a position based on new evidence
  • Created an original analogy to explain a complex concept
  • Caught myself in confirmation bias (with specific example)
  • Asked a question that stumped an expert

Create a “thinking portfolio” collecting examples of your evolving thought processes – perhaps the first draft of an argument compared to its refined version after considering counterpoints. Over time, these artifacts reveal your cognitive maturation more accurately than test scores.

Implementing the Strategies

Start small to avoid overwhelm. In week one, apply three-color notes to just one course. Week two, attempt a mini reverse debate on a current events topic. By month three, you’ll notice subtle shifts – catching flawed reasoning in advertisements, probing professors with sharper questions, or recognizing when your initial reaction to new information might be simplistic.

The most powerful benefit emerges gradually: the ability to learn anything deeply because you’ve mastered how to think, not just what to think. As your self-assessment portfolio grows, you’ll see concrete evidence of your mind becoming more nimble, more curious, and ultimately more free.

Nurturing Independent Thinkers at Home

Parents often wonder how to transform everyday interactions into opportunities for developing their child’s independent thinking. The kitchen table conversations, weekend errands, and even disputes over screen time hold hidden potential – if we know how to structure them differently.

The Three-Phase Approach

Phase 1: Foundation Building (Ages 4-8)
Start with simple cognitive exercises disguised as games. When reading bedtime stories, pause before turning the page and ask: “What might happen next?” The goal isn’t predicting the actual plot but valuing the child’s reasoning process. Collect leaves during walks and sort them using changing criteria – first by color, then by shape, then by imaginary categories (“which ones would fairies use as umbrellas?”).

Phase 2: Constructive Challenge (Ages 9-13)
Introduce friendly intellectual friction. During family movie nights, assign opposing viewpoints to debate afterward (“You argue why the villain was right, I’ll explain why they were wrong”). Create a “Question Jar” where everyone deposits curious inquiries about daily observations (“Why do shadows change length?”), then research answers together while evaluating source reliability.

Phase 3: Creative Application (Teenage Years)
Transform household decisions into case studies. Planning a vacation? Have your teen research destinations while considering budget constraints, family interests, and logistical trade-offs. When appliances break down, brainstorm repair solutions before calling professionals. These real-world exercises develop what psychologists call “cognitive flexibility” – the ability to adapt thinking to new situations.

The Language of Independent Thinking

Conversational patterns make invisible impacts. Compare these common exchanges:

Closed ApproachOpen Alternative
“What’s the capital of France?” (Tests rote memory)“How might Paris be different if it weren’t the capital?” (Invites analysis)
“That’s not how math works” (Shuts down exploration)“Interesting approach – what made you solve it this way?” (Values process)
“Because I said so” (Appeals to authority)“Let’s think through the possible outcomes together” (Develops judgment)

The magic happens in follow-up questions. After a child shares an opinion, try:

  • “What experiences led you to that conclusion?”
  • “How might someone with different experiences see this?”
  • “If we tested this idea, what would success look like?”

Project-Based Learning at Home

Family projects build thinking stamina better than isolated exercises. Try these adaptable frameworks:

The 3-Week Curiosity Project

  1. Week 1: Identify something puzzling in daily life (Why do some grocery items have more packaging?)
  2. Week 2: Gather information through observation, interviews, and controlled experiments
  3. Week 3: Present findings to the family “board” with supporting evidence

The Reverse Birthday Party
Instead of receiving gifts, have your child:

  1. Research a local community issue
  2. Design an awareness campaign
  3. Convert would-be gift money into targeted donations
  4. Evaluate the initiative’s impact afterward

These experiences teach that thinking isn’t just an academic exercise – it’s a tool for shaping reality. The kitchen becomes a lab, the backyard a research center, and ordinary moments transform into cognitive gymnasiums where young minds build strength through joyful exertion.

The Balancing Act: Standardized Tests and AI in Independent Thinking

The tension between measurable outcomes and cognitive development has never been more pronounced. Standardized testing, that longstanding pillar of educational assessment, now finds itself at a crossroads where traditional metrics collide with our growing understanding of how independent thinking flourishes.

The Case for Reform
Proponents of overhauling standardized exams argue these tests inherently privilege rote memorization over critical analysis. When students spend months drilling test-taking strategies rather than engaging with material through questioning and synthesis, we create what education researcher Linda Darling-Hammond calls ‘surface swimmers’ – individuals adept at navigating shallow waters but unprepared for deeper intellectual dives. Recent studies from the National Education Association reveal that 73% of teachers modify their instruction to ‘teach to the test,’ often at the expense of open-ended discussions that foster independent thought.

Singapore’s gradual shift away from high-stakes exams offers compelling evidence. By replacing year-end standardized tests with ongoing qualitative assessments, educators reported a 28% increase in students’ willingness to challenge textbook assumptions. The Ministry of Education found that project-based evaluations better predicted university success than previous exam scores.

The Retention Argument
Yet defenders of standardized testing present valid concerns. Psychometricians like James Popham maintain that carefully designed exams can indeed measure higher-order thinking skills. The revised SAT’s ‘Analysis in History/Social Studies’ section, for instance, requires students to evaluate evidence and construct arguments – core components of independent thought. In resource-limited districts, standardized tests provide an objective (if imperfect) benchmark for educational equity.

Perhaps the most nuanced perspective comes from classroom teachers themselves. Ms. Rodriguez, a 15-year veteran in a Title I school, shares: ‘My students need both – the test strategies that open doors to college, and the thinking skills that’ll help them walk through those doors prepared. We do Socratic seminars on Tuesdays, test prep on Thursdays.’ This pragmatic duality highlights education’s ongoing negotiation between ideal outcomes and institutional realities.

When Algorithms Meet Autonomy
The rise of generative AI tools like ChatGPT introduces fresh complexities. Initially feared as ‘thinking substitutes,’ these technologies are revealing unexpected opportunities to strengthen independent cognition when used intentionally:

  1. The Mirror Effect: Students comparing their original work with AI-generated responses often spot gaps in their own reasoning, creating natural moments for metacognition.
  2. Collaborative Debate: Tools like Khanmigo now position AI as a debate partner that challenges assumptions rather than providing answers.
  3. Process Visualization: Watching an AI deconstruct a problem step-by-step can model thinking patterns that students then adapt and critique.

However, the shadow side remains. Stanford researchers found that students using AI for initial brainstorming produced 19% more creative solutions – but those relying on it for final outputs showed decreased retention. The key distinction emerges between using technology as a launchpad versus a crutch.

Navigating the New Landscape
Three principles are proving essential for maintaining independent thinking in this evolving environment:

  • Transparent Process: Require students to document their pre-AI thinking before consulting tools
  • Purposeful Limitations: Design assignments where AI can only assist with discrete components
  • Critical Comparison: Have learners analyze differences between their work and machine output

As educational psychologist Angela Duckworth notes, ‘The measure of success isn’t whether students can outperform algorithms, but whether they’ve developed the discernment to know when – and how – to engage with them.’ This balanced approach acknowledges technology’s role while centering human cognition’s irreplaceable value.

The path forward won’t involve choosing between foundational knowledge and independent thinking, or between analog and digital tools. It requires the educational equivalent of jazz improvisation – mastering the fundamentals so thoroughly that creative deviation becomes second nature. In our classrooms and living rooms, we’re all learning to conduct that delicate orchestra.

The Hidden Variables Behind Classroom Effectiveness

We’ve all witnessed it firsthand – that dynamic teacher who effortlessly commands attention in one class, yet struggles to connect with another group of students. This paradox reveals the fundamental flaw in labeling educators as universally ‘good’ or ‘bad’. The truth lies in understanding the complex interplay of factors that shape teaching outcomes, many of which exist far beyond an instructor’s control.

The Chemistry of Learning: Teacher-Student Compatibility

Educational research consistently shows that teaching effectiveness isn’t about inherent goodness or badness, but about compatibility. Consider these scenarios:

  • The Energetic Educator: An outgoing teacher thrives with participatory classes but may overwhelm introverted learners who need reflection time
  • The Methodical Mentor: A detail-oriented instructor excels with structured students yet might frustrate creative thinkers craving flexibility

A landmark University of Michigan study found that when teachers and students shared compatible communication styles, academic performance improved by 28% regardless of the instructor’s experience level. This explains why parent-teacher conferences often reveal starkly different perceptions – the same educator might be one family’s ‘perfect match’ and another’s ‘poor fit’.

Resource Realities: The Classroom Equation

Teaching conditions create invisible ceilings on effectiveness. Take these contrasting situations:

FactorWell-Resourced ClassroomUnder-Resourced Classroom
Class Size15 students32 students
Planning Time90 minutes daily25 minutes daily
MaterialsDigital tools + textbooksShared outdated resources
Support StaffTeaching assistantNo additional help

OECD data reveals teachers in smaller classes (under 20 students) report 40% fewer classroom management issues, allowing them to focus on deeper learning. Yet society often judges educators working in challenging environments by the same standards as those with optimal conditions.

The Ripple Effects of Mismatches

When external factors hinder teaching effectiveness, the consequences extend beyond test scores:

  1. Teacher Morale: Educators internalize struggles as personal failures
  2. Student Opportunities: Classes get labeled as ‘difficult’, reducing enrichment chances
  3. Systemic Bias: Struggling schools lose talented teachers to ‘easier’ assignments

A poignant example comes from Chicago Public Schools, where teachers transferred from low-performing to high-performing schools showed 22% improved effectiveness ratings – not because they changed methods, but because their new environment better supported their existing skills.

Reframing Our Perspective

Instead of asking “Is this a good teacher?”, we should consider:

  • What specific conditions help this educator thrive?
  • How might different students experience this teaching style?
  • What systemic supports could amplify their strengths?

As education researcher John Hattie notes: “The teacher is one variable among many – when we focus solely on the individual, we miss the ecosystem that makes learning possible.” This perspective doesn’t excuse poor performance, but redirects our energy toward creating environments where all educators can succeed.
